NEW YARNS
"Lifestyle" has combined creative patterning with a lovely washable merino. It knits up
like some of the sock yarns- solid blocks of color leading to what looks like fairisle
knitting. I have seen it knit up in both a children and adult size and it is way cool. We
have added 2 new yarns that we will carry year-round. "Dolchino" is a ribbon that is a
pleasure to knit with and creates a beautiful, light garment. "Merino Cotton," is (you
guessed it) a wool cotton blend that is machine washable and knits at 4.5 stitches per
inch, making it perfect for either adult or children's garments.
I've gone a little crazy with sock yarns this season. By popular demand I have solid
colors that you can purchase by the skein. We are now carrying Great Adirondack's
sock yarn "Silky Sock." This hand-dyed yarn comes in deep rich hues with a slight
sheen. We should have a new Bamboo-wool sock yarn in next week as well as a cotton
sock yarn that has no wool content.
